**Break-Glass: Wavelope Preview Service**

New folks: the waveform preview renderer (Wavelope) rarely needs emergency access, but if previews go blank across the board, you may bypass normal review to restart the render fleet. Notify the on-call lead first and file an incident afterward. The break-glass console accepts the following recovery passphrase:

unlock words, baguf-badug: aldath-ralwyn-gilath-oliys-sorius-raleth-pelmir-praeth-lamix-druvan-siliel-fraax-queniel

Hi team,

Before I hand off the 3.2 release, please note the humidity sensor drift reported on Verdana controllers in the Elmbrook trial site. Drift exceeds 4% after roughly ten days of continuous operation; firmware 3.2.1 adds an automatic recalibration cycle every 72 hours. Support should advise growers to install 3.2.1 and trigger a manual recalibration once. The hotfix bundle must be verified before distribution, so I'm including the signing key used for the 3.2.1 packages below.

release key, fahof-yagap: bky3_m5d

Minutes — Management Meeting, Orvath Holdings

Present: full management committee. The sole substantive item was the capital budget request from the Fendale division: an additional allocation for tooling upgrades and two engineering hires. After review of payback assumptions, the committee recommended approval subject to quarterly milestones. The board is asked to ratify at its next session. The strategic rationale is appended below.

internal memo for kahop-tajep: Casoxek Partners plans to raise the Kasvan list price by 62 percent in April.

Briefing — Reseller Programme Review

For the board: the Kestrelpoint reseller programme now covers 34 partners across three regions. Partner-sourced revenue up 22% year on year; onboarding costs down 15%. Two underperforming partners exited. Tiering revamp launches next quarter. The strategic intent behind the revamp is recorded below.

management briefing: Headcount on the Belix team goes from 60 to 93 by the end of November. Gross margin on Belix came in at 23 percent against a plan of 47 percent.